Requirements:
BSN Preferred or within 3 years of hire 3 years clinical experience RN license - NH or other Compact State CPR certified within 90 days of hire ACLS within 6 months of hire Clinical Certification within 18 months of hire
Major Responsibilities:
Assumes responsibility for clinical management functions on the assigned shift. Models excellence in nursing practice through the utilization of advanced concepts in the areas of assessment; diagnosis; planning; implementation and evaluation of the nursing process. Demonstrates excellence in technical clinical skills. Responds to various departments requiring emergency and clinical assistance. Provides education to staff and acts as a clinical resource. Maintains knowledge of current nursing issues and health care trends. Represents administration on their assigned shift and refers issues to appropriate management staff.
